10 Essential Tracks for "Gaming Soundtrack PlayList"

  • 1. Hans Zimmer - "Earth" (2010) - A powerful orchestral piece that sets the tone for epic adventures.
  • 2. Nobuo Uematsu - "One-Winged Angel" (1997) - An iconic track from Final Fantasy VII, blending orchestral and choral elements.
  • 3. Mick Gordon - "BFG Division" (2016) - A heavy metal track from DOOM that captures the game's intense action.
  • 4. Jeremy Soule - "Dragonborn" (2011) - The main theme from Skyrim, known for its epic and immersive melody.
  • 5. Koichi Sugiyama - "Dragon Quest March" (1986) - A classic track that has become synonymous with the Dragon Quest series.
  • 6. Martin O'Donnell - "Halo Theme" (2001) - The iconic theme from Halo, known for its memorable and heroic melody.
  • 7. Yoko Shimomura - "Dearly Beloved" (2002) - A beautiful piano piece from Kingdom Hearts that captures the game's emotional depth.
  • 8. Austin Wintory - "Apotheosis" (2012) - A stunning orchestral piece from Journey that evokes a sense of wonder and adventure.
  • 9. Jesper Kyd - "Ezio's Family" (2009) - A poignant track from Assassin's Creed II that captures the game's emotional narrative.
  • 10. Akira Yamaoka - "Theme of Laura" (1999) - A hauntingly beautiful track from Silent Hill 2 that captures the game's eerie atmosphere.

What is Chiptune?

Chiptune, also known as chip music, is a genre of music that originated from the sound chips of early video game consoles and computers. This unique style of music is characterized by its electronic, synthesized sounds and has a nostalgic charm that resonates with many gamers. Classic games like "Super Mario Bros." and "The Legend of Zelda" feature iconic chiptune tracks that have stood the test of time. Including chiptune tracks in your playlist adds a touch of retro flair and pays homage to the roots of gaming music.

Dynamic Soundtrack Design

Dynamic soundtrack design is a modern approach to game music where the soundtrack adapts and changes based on the player's actions and the game's environment. This creates a more immersive and interactive experience, making the music an integral part of the gameplay. Games like "The Last of Us" and "Red Dead Redemption 2" utilize dynamic soundtracks to great effect. Curating a playlist with dynamic soundtrack elements can provide a more engaging and personalized listening experience.
